==Nomenclature==
 
* KK spherical dome
 
* SKK super spherical dome tweeter
 
* KM dome midrange cone
 
* PSM Power Sound midrange cone speaker
 
* PSL Power Sound Loudspeaker (woofer)
 
* DKT Pressure-Chamber-Funnel
 
* PS Professional Sound (Instrumental)
 
 
 
* The simple number (e.g. KK 75; PSM 120) usually stood for the outer dimensions.
 
* The number combination for woofers (e.g. 320/180) usually stood for diameter / power handling.
